Access Messages

To read a message:

When you receive a message, your phone will display a notification message. Use your
navigation key or select View.

To reply to a message:

1. While the message is displayed, press REPLY (left softkey).

 Select Reply to Sender, or select Reply All if you are replying to an MMS message

with multiple recipients.

2. Compose a reply and press SEND (left softkey).

Threaded Messaging

Threaded messaging lets you follow a chain of messages to and from a particular contact.

To display the thread list:

In standby mode, press MESSAGING (left softkey) > Messages.

You will see a thread list. Each thread has an entry‘s name (if saved in Contacts), a phone
number, or an email address. You will also see the number of unread messages, if any, for each
thread.
